Recent Price Action

Nouveau Monde Graphite Inc (NOU.TO) closed at C$2.09, reflecting a decline of 2.34% on the day and a total drop of 5.00% over the past week. This downward trend adds to the year-to-date decline of 41.29%, highlighting the significant challenges the company faces in the current market.

Company News and Developments

While there were no major announcements this week, recent headlines emphasize critical developments for Nouveau Monde. The Canada Growth Fund's commitment of about C$113 million to support the construction of the Matawinie Mine underscores the project's strategic importance to Canada's economy. Additionally, an updated offtake agreement with the Government of Canada ensures steady demand for the mine's output, further stabilizing its prospects.

Technical Picture

Analyzing the technical aspects of Nouveau Monde's stock reveals a challenging landscape. The stock is currently trading below its 50-day moving average of C$2.43, indicating a 14.0% decrease. Furthermore, the 200-day moving average stands at C$3.31, marking a 36.8% decline from the current price. The 52-week range of C$1.92 to C$7.96 shows that the stock is currently at the lower end of its range, and the beta of 0.93 suggests lower volatility compared to the broader market. Trading volume has also been lower, with the latest volume at 138,165 shares, which is about 50% of the 20-day average volume of 278,797 shares.
